Phone number ☎️ 01641532901 👆 is reported as an automated call claiming to be about an Amazon Prime subscription renewal. Several people say they never subscribed to Amazon Prime, and the message prompts to press a button to unsubscribe. It seems suspicious and likely a scam trying to get personal info or trick people into responding. Many callers are warning others not to trust the message since they don’t have such an account. The calls appear unsolicited and could be attempts to deceive recipients into giving away details or making payments. Overall, users find this number to be connected with fraudulent activity related to fake subscription renewals.

About 01 Numbers
These digits are linked with specific locations in the UK and are frequently used by residential and commercial properties. Sometimes referred to as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the charges for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Most service providers offer call packages that allow free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are based on the chosen calling plan, with several plans containing these numbers in their free call packages.
